Mechanism of action of Guan-Xin-Er-Hao (GXII) and hydroxysafflor yellow A (HSYA) in ameliorating atherosclerosis in ApoE−/− mice involves antioxidant and anti-inflammatory effects. The figure illustrates the antioxidant and anti-inflammatory mechanisms of Guan-Xin-Er-Hao and Hydroxysafflor Yellow A. By balancing antioxidant enzymes and MDA production; they reduce Reactive Oxygen Species (ROS); thereby alleviating endothelial dysfunction and oxidative stress. Pharmacognosy Research (Pharmacogn Res.)

[ISSN: Print -0976-4836, Online - 0974-8490] [http://www.phcogres.com], It provides peer-reviewed original research articles from the field of Natural Products. The journal serves an international audience of scientists and researchers in a variety of research and academia by quickly disseminating research findings related to Medicinal Plants and Natural Products.

It is a peer reviewed journal aiming to publish high quality original research articles, methods, techniques and evaluation reports, critical reviews, short communications, commentaries and editorials of all aspects of medicinal plant research. The journal is aimed at a broad readership, publishing articles on all aspects of pharmacognosy, and related fields. The journal aims to increase understanding of pharmacognosy as well as to direct and foster further research through the dissemination of scientific information by the publication of manuscripts. The submissions of original contributions in all areas of pharmacognosy are welcome.
